Recruitment is nicely underway for added nurses in regional and rural NSW as the Minns Labor Government continues delivering on its promise to rollout a main healthcare staffing reform.
27 hospitals throughout rural and regional NSW are introducing Safe Staffing Levels in emergency departments, with a quantity of services already accomplished recruitment.
This brings the full quantity of hospitals commencing the roll-out of Safe Staffing Levels to more than 40 throughout the state.
The implementation of the reform goals to assist the expertise of sufferers, with over 570 FTE nurses already recruited in Emergency Departments throughout the state.
The Safe Staffing Levels initiative entails rostering minimal staffing ranges on each shift, which is able to lead to more nurses employed in hospitals proper throughout the state..
The staffing increase allows the rostering of a one-to-one nursing care ratio for typically occupied ED resuscitation beds on all shifts, and one nurse to a few typically occupied ED therapy areas and ED short-stay unit beds on all shifts.

The Safe Staffing Levels Taskforce was established to supervise the rollout of the Government’s dedication of 2,480 FTE over 4 years. It consists of key leaders from the NSW Nurses and Midwives’ Association (NSWNMA), NSW Health, and native health districts.Phase one of Safe Staffing Levels commenced within the stage 5 and 6 emergency departments, which deal with probably the most critically sick sufferers, and is being applied progressively throughout different key areas in a phased method.
Implementing Safe Staffing Levels is only one of a vary of measures that the Minns Labor Government is embracing to construct a more supported health workforce, together with:
•funding the equal of 1,112 FTE nurse and midwife positions on an ongoing foundation
•abolishing the wages cap and delivering the best pay increase in over a decade for nurses and different health staff
•500 further paramedics in regional, rural and distant communities.
